Biography of Billy Ray Cyrus

Early Life and Career Beginnings

Before we get into the nitty-gritty of Billy Ray Cyrus's inauguration performance, let's take a step back and look at who this guy really is. Born on August 25, 1961, in Flatwoods, Kentucky, Billy Ray Cyrus grew up in a small town where music was a big part of life. His dad, Ron Cyrus, was a local musician, and young Billy often found himself surrounded by the sounds of country and bluegrass.

By the time he was in his 20s, Cyrus had already started making waves in the music scene. He moved to Nashville in the late '80s, where he worked odd jobs while honing his craft. It wasn't long before his big break came with the release of his debut album, "Some Gave All," which featured the now-classic hit "Achy Breaky Heart." This song catapulted him to stardom and made him a household name.
